Blomma, I think the reason your bonuses may not bloom the first year is your zone -- floweraddict being in NC will probably get bloom the first year. I almost always do. As stated above, it really depends more on where it is planted and the climate around it. Sutton's always do very well for me -- good bloom and increase. Cooley's, while having the biggest rhizomes and beautiful flowers, don't increase well for me and have the greatest amount of rot. It always amazes me when a huge healthy rhizome, planted right next to a smaller, less "mature" one, will just sit there and decline which it's little neighbor grows and improves. But they do! irisMA, did you get Pinkster from Sutton's? I did, and it put on 25 increase the first year! It bloomed like crazy this year, and last night I counted 44 fans! It is a bright pink SDB with blue beards. I will try to attach a pic!
